Moraig Fault trekking, Benitatxell

Moraig Fault trekking, Benitatxell

Today we would like to bring you some information about “Moraig Fault route”: one of the most interesting outdoors leisure option around Cumbre del Sol (Poble Nou de Benitachell). This stunning trail runs parallel to Moraig Cove, passes through Cova dels Arcs and gets all the way to the sea.

 

Down the road that leads to the Moraig Cove (about 150 m. before reaching gettong there) you can find the path that leads to a wooden railing at your right hand, located on the edge of an abyss, from which you can observe a fault surface. Today we bring a new sporting and touristic proposal for those who enjoy trekking activities around the Marina Alta area. These activities will be carried out during nighttime under the moonlight.

 

Saturday 2 August Javea–Portixol:

The route starts at 20:00 h. in the Blanca Cove of Jávea covering the route of Portixol Cross, Cap Prim, Barraca Cove and Portixol. This route offers superb views of the wilderness and historical sites. This is a low impact, circular route of 8 km that can be completed in 4 hours. (more…)
